Doing pregnancy, there are hormonal changes in the body and due to this, the level of blood sugar increase. Due to which the risk of gestational diabetes increases in pregnant women. Gestational diabetes increases the complications of pregnancy and can affect the baby. This increases the risk of high blood pressure and preeclampsia. There is also a risk of type 2 diabetes in the future after delivery and the baby may gain weight. In gestational diabetes, there is a risk of premature birth and low blood sugar of the baby at birth. According to research, being overweight increases the risk of diabetes. However, the risk of diabetes is reduced by doing prenatal yoga making dietary changes.
